基于yolov5的人员计数&危险位置进入报警系统
时间: 2023-06-15 12:02:12 浏览: 75
Yolov5是一个目标检测算法,可以通过识别图像中的人员来实现人员计数功能,其基本原理是在图像中识别出人员所在的位置,并根据位置信息来进行计数统计。在使用Yolov5进行人员计数时,需要进行以下几个步骤:
1. 数据准备:首先需要准备一组包含人员的图像集合,并通过图像标注工具对图像进行标注,标注每个人员所在的位置。
2. 模型训练:在完成数据准备后,需要使用训练集对模型进行训练,Yolov5提供了训练工具,可以对数据集进行训练,同时也可以进行模型的参数配置以优化训练效果。
3. 检测与计数:完成模型训练后,需要将训练好的模型应用于实际应用场景,检测图像中出现的人员,并进行计数统计。此时可以利用已经训练好的模型进行图像的目标检测,同时根据人员出现的位置信息来进行计数。
使用Yolov5进行人员计数可以实现自动化的计数统计,提高了工作效率和准确性,在各种应用场景中具有广泛的应用前景,例如交通指挥、商业人流统计等。
相关问题
基于yolov5的行人检测计数
行人检测计数是通过使用计算机视觉技术来检测和计数人群中的行人。基于yolov5的行人检测计数可以通过以下步骤实现:
1. 数据收集:收集行人图像和视频,包括各种场景的行人图像和视频,以便训练和测试计数模型。
2. 数据预处理:对收集的数据进行预处理,包括图像增强、图像缩放、数据增强等,以便提高模型的准确性和鲁棒性。
3. 模型训练:使用yolov5模型进行训练,通过检测行人并对其进行计数来训练模型。可以使用现有的预训练模型或自行训练模型。
4. 模型测试:使用训练好的模型进行测试,评估模型的性能和准确性。可以使用不同的测试数据集来测试模型。
5. 行人计数:使用训练好的模型对行人进行检测和计数,并将结果输出到屏幕或文件中。
需要注意的是,基于yolov5的行人检测计数需要一定的技术和经验,同时需要大量的数据和计算资源来训练和测试模型。因此,建议寻求专业的计算机视觉技术团队的帮助。
基于yolov5的车辆检测计数
基于YOLOv5的车辆检测计数可以通过使用已经训练好的模型和测试图片或视频来实现。你可以使用上述提供的代码片段作为参考,根据实际需求调整检测函数的参数,比如置信度阈值和重叠度阈值,以及绘制边界框的样式和标签。同时,你也可以扩展这个脚本,实现批量处理图片或视频,输出更详细的统计信息,或者将检测结果存储到数据库或文本文件中。